BRADFORD
COUNTY
 |
KNAPP'S,
LUTHER MILLS BRIDGE PA-08-01 Burr Arch Truss, builder unknown,
built in 1853. It is located on Twp. Rte. 554 (Covered Bridge
Road), NE of Luther Mills. It was closed to traffic in 1997 &
reopened in 2003 after a rehabilatation.
The
GPS location is Lat. 41.7862N & Long. -76.5533W.

COLUMBIA COUNTY
 |
FOWLERSVILLE
BRIDGE PA-19-05 Queenpost Truss, built by Charles King in 1886
is located in Briar Creek Lake Park, East of Evansville.
The
GPS location is Lat. 41.0607N & Long. -76.2833W.
|
 |
SHOEMAKERS
BRIDGE PA-19-06 Queenpost Truss, built by T.S. Christian in 1881
is located on S.R. 4027, NW of Iola.
The
GPS location is Lat. 41.1512N & Long. -76.5357W.
|
 |
SAM
ECKMAN'S BRIDGE PA-19-08 Warren Truss, built by Joseph Redline
in 1876. It is located on Twp. Rte. 548, North of Millville.
The
GPS location is Lat. 41.1775N & Long. -76.4903W.
|
 |
JOSIAH
HESS, LAUBACH BRIDGE PA-19-10 Burr Arch Truss, built by Joseph Redline
in 1875, is located on Twp. Rte. 563, between Forks & Jonestown.
It has some undermining
at the base of the abtements due to Hurricane Lee.
The
GPS location is Lat. 41.1140N & Long. -76.3393W.
